Arkansas News Bureau predicts Green win

(excerpt from) Ballot Access News Arkansas News Bureau Predicts Greens Will Win a Seat in Arkansas Legislature October 26th, 2008 On October 26, the Arkansas News Bureau indicated that Green Party nominee Richard Carroll appears likely to be elected to the Arkansas State House of Representatives.
